Using the toElement and fromElement Properties
/*
JavaScript Bible, Fourth Edition
by Danny Goodman
Publisher: John Wiley & Sons CopyRight 2001
ISBN: 0764533428
*/
<HTML>
<HEAD>
<TITLE>fromElement and toElement Properties</TITLE>
<STYLE TYPE="text/CSS">
.direction {background-color:#00FFFF; width:100; height:50; text-align:center}
#main {background-color:#FF6666; text-align:center}
</STYLE>
<SCRIPT LANGUAGE="JavaScript">
function showArrival() {
var direction = (event.fromElement.innerText) ? event.fromElement.innerText :
"parts unknown"
status = "Arrived from: " + direction
}
function showDeparture() {
var direction = (event.toElement.innerText) ? event.toElement.innerText :
"parts unknown"
status = "Departed to: " + direction
}
</SCRIPT>
</HEAD>
<BODY>
<H1>fromElement and toElement Properties</H1>
<HR>
<P>Roll the mouse to the center box and look for arrival information
in the status bar. Roll the mouse away from the center box and look for
departure information in the status bar.</P>
<TABLE CELLSPACING=0 CELLPADDING=5>
<TR><TD></TD><TD CLASS="direction">North</TD><TD></TD></TR>
<TR><TD CLASS="direction">West</TD>
<TD ID="main" onMouseOver="showArrival()" onMouseOut="showDeparture()">Roll</TD>
<TD CLASS="direction">East</TD></TR>
<TR><TD></TD><TD CLASS="direction">South</TD><TD></TD></TR>
</TABLE>
</BODY>
</HTML>
Related examples in the same category